There are many different types of doctors. There are more than 20 different types of doctors, but here is a list of some of the adjectives ones.
1. Psychiatrist - Deals with mental health
2. Podiatrist - Foot doctor
3. Optometrist - Eye doctor
4. Dentist - Tooth doctor
5. Urologist - Deals with bladder
6. Obstetrician - Deals next to pregnancy and birth
7. Pediatrician - Child doctor
8. Oncologist- Cancer doctor
9. Neurologist - Deals with the problems of Brain and nerves
10. Cardiologist - Heart doctor
11. Nephrologist - Kidney doctor
12. Rheumatologist - Deals with treatment of arthritis and other diseases of the joints, muscles and bones
13. Dermatologist - Deals near skin problems
14. Endocrinologist - Deals with the problems of thyroid and ductless glands
15. Gastrologist - Deals with digestive system problems

You don't make that decision until you are finishing medical school, and it's pointless to do so until you are capably into your clinical rotations. Otherwise, it's an uninformed guess as to what you might like.
